HF Finned Tubes are produced by the continuous high frequency electric resistance welding a steel fin strip to the outside surface of a base tube. The process generates an even metallurgical bond between the fin and tube and promotes efficient heat transfer and reliable fin attachment during thermal cycling. They have spiral fins to provide a larger external heat transfer surface area while maintaining a low footprint on the tube. HF Finned Tubes can be manufactured with specified fin height, fin thickness, fin pitch, tube diameter and tube length, which fits the equipment requirements. Typically used in economizers, waste heat boilers, process heaters, etc., and all other types of thermal recovery equipment. Chemical Compositions of HF Finned Tubes
Material Grade | Standard | Carbon (C) % | Manganese (Mn) % | Phosphorus (P) max % | Sulfur (S) max % | Silicon (Si) % | Chromium (Cr) % | Molybdenum (Mo) %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
ASTM A179 / SA179 | Carbon Steel | 0.06 – 0.18 | 0.27 – 0.63 | 0.035 | 0.035 | – | – | – |
ASTM A192 / SA192 | Carbon Steel | 0.06 – 0.18 | 0.27 – 0.63 | 0.035 | 0.035 | 0.25 max | – | – |
ASTM A210 Grade A1 | Carbon Steel | 0.27 max | 0.93 max | 0.035 | 0.035 | 0.10 min | – | – |
ASTM A213 T11 | Alloy Steel | 0.05 – 0.15 | 0.30 – 0.60 | 0.025 | 0.025 | 0.50 – 1.00 | 1.00 – 1.50 | 0.44 – 0.65 |
ASTM A213 T22 | Alloy Steel | 0.05 – 0.15 | 0.30 – 0.60 | 0.025 | 0.025 | 0.50 max | 1.90 – 2.60 | 0.87 – 1.13 |
ASTM A213 T91 | Alloy Steel | 0.08 – 0.12 | 0.30 – 0.60 | 0.020 | 0.010 | 0.20 – 0.50 | 8.00 – 9.50 | 0.85 – 1.05 |
Stainless Steel 304 | Stainless Steel | 0.08 max | 2.00 max | 0.045 | 0.030 | 0.75 max | 18.00 – 20.00 | – |
Stainless Steel 316 | Stainless Steel | 0.08 max | 2.00 max | 0.045 | 0.030 | 0.75 max | 16.00 – 18.00 | 2.00 – 3.00 |
HF Finned Tubes Mechanical Properties
Material Grade | Tensile Strength, min (MPa / ksi) | Yield Strength, min (MPa / ksi) | Elongation in 2 in (50 mm), min % | Hardness, max |
|---|---|---|---|---|
ASTM A179 | 325 MPa (47 ksi) | 180 MPa (26 ksi) | 35% | 72 HRB |
ASTM A192 | 325 MPa (47 ksi) | 180 MPa (26 ksi) | 35% | 72 HRB |
ASTM A210 Grade A1 | 415 MPa (60 ksi) | 255 MPa (37 ksi) | 30% | 79 HRB |
ASTM A213 T11 | 415 MPa (60 ksi) | 205 MPa (30 ksi) | 30% | 85 HRB |
ASTM A213 T22 | 415 MPa (60 ksi) | 205 MPa (30 ksi) | 30% | 85 HRB |
ASTM A213 T91 | 585 MPa (85 ksi) | 415 MPa (60 ksi) | 20% | 250 HBW |
Stainless Steel 304 | 515 MPa (75 ksi) | 205 MPa (30 ksi) | 35% | 90 HRB |
Stainless Steel 316 | 515 MPa (75 ksi) | 205 MPa (30 ksi) | 35% | 90 HRB |
Equivalent Grades of HF Finned Tubes
ASTM / ASME Standard | DIN / EN Standard | BS Standard | JIS Standard | AFNOR (France)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
ASTM A179 | St 35.8 / 1.0305 (EN 10216-2) | BS 3602 Part 1 | JIS G3461 STBL 380 | TU 37-c |
ASTM A192 | St 35.8 / 1.0405 (EN 10216-2) | BS 3602 360 | JIS G3461 STB 340 | TU 37-c |
ASTM A210 Grade A1 | 15Mo3 / 1.5415 (EN 10216-2) | BS 3602 490 | JIS G3461 STB 410 | TU 42-c |
ASTM A213 T11 | 13CrMo4-5 / 1.7335 | BS 3604 620 | JIS G3462 STBA 23 | 15 CD 4.05 |
ASTM A213 T22 | 10CrMo9-10 / 1.7380 | BS 3604 622 | JIS G3462 STBA 24 | 10 CD 9.10 |
ASTM A213 T91 | X10CrMoVNb9-1 / 1.4903 | BS 3604 629 | JIS G3462 STBA 29 | Z10 CDVNb 09.01 |
SS 304 (UNS S30400) | X5CrNi18-10 / 1.4301 | 304S31 | JIS G4305 SUS 304 | Z6 CN 18.09 |
SS 316 (UNS S31600) | X5CrNiMo17-12-2 / 1.4401 | 316S31 | JIS G4305 SUS 316 | Z7 CND 17.11.02 |

What are HF Finned Tubes?
HF Finned Tubes are tubes with spiral fins continuously welded to the outer surface using high-frequency electric resistance welding to increase heat-transfer area.
How are HF Finned Tubes manufactured?
A fin strip is spiral-wound around the base tube and continuously welded to it using high-frequency electric resistance welding.
How do HF Finned Tubes improve heat transfer?
The fins increase the external surface area of the tube, allowing more heat to transfer between the tube and surrounding gases or fluids.
What materials are used for HF Finned Tubes?
Common materials include carbon steel, alloy steel, stainless steel, and other materials selected according to operating conditions.
Are HF Finned Tubes suitable for boilers and economizers?
Yes. They are commonly used in boilers, economizers, and waste heat recovery equipment for efficient heat transfer.
